Создание круга в HTML — примеры кода и простой способ настройки

HTML (HyperText Markup Language) — это язык разметки, который используется для создания веб-страниц. Он позволяет описывать структуру и содержимое страницы с помощью различных элементов и тегов.

Когда дело доходит до создания круга в HTML, существует несколько подходов. Мы рассмотрим самый простой способ, который не требует использования CSS или JavaScript. Для этого мы будем использовать теги и атрибуты HTML.

Для начала, нам необходимо создать элемент с круглой формой. Для этого мы будем использовать тег <div>. Затем, мы применим к нему стили с помощью атрибута style. Внутри атрибута style мы зададим значение для свойства border-radius, которое определит радиус круга.

Вот пример кода, который создаст круг:

<div style="width: 100px; height: 100px; border-radius: 50%;"></div>

В данном примере мы задали ширину и высоту для элемента <div> равными 100 пикселям. Значение border-radius равно 50%, что означает, что радиус круга будет равен половине ширины и высоты элемента.

Теперь, если вы вставите данный код в свою веб-страницу, то увидите круг размером 100 пикселей с закругленными углами.

Как сделать круг в HTML: код и легкий способ

Веб-разработчики часто сталкиваются с задачей создания круговых элементов на веб-странице. На помощь приходит HTML и CSS, с помощью которых можно легко реализовать круг в HTML.

Для создания круга вам понадобится использование CSS. Для этого нужно задать элементу нужное значение для свойства border-radius. Выбрав значение 50%, вы создадите круглый элемент.

Например, вот код CSS, который превратит прямоугольный элемент в круг:

.round {
width: 100px;
height: 100px;
background-color: #ff0000;
border-radius: 50%;
}

В данном примере, ширина и высота элемента равны 100 пикселей, задан красный цвет фона, а значение border-radius равно 50%, что превращает элемент в круг.

Вы также можете использовать этот код внутри тега style внутри HTML файла или внешний файл CSS.

Таким образом, создание круга в HTML — это легкий процесс, на котором можно легко настроить форму элемента с помощью CSS.

Примеры кода создания круга

Ниже приведены примеры кода, которые демонстрируют различные способы создания круга в HTML:

С помощью CSS

Чтобы создать круг с помощью CSS, можно использовать свойство border-radius с значением 50%. Например:


.circle {
width: 100px;
height: 100px;
border-radius: 50%;
background-color: red;
}

С помощью SVG

В SVG (Scalable Vector Graphics) для создания круга используется элемент circle. Например:



С помощью Canvas

В Canvas можно нарисовать круг с помощью метода arc. Например:




Как создать круг с помощью CSS

Для начала, создадим элемент, к которому мы применим стили для создания круга. Например, мы можем использовать тег <div>.

Сначала добавим стандартные стили для нашего элемента:


<style>
.circle {
width: 200px;
height: 200px;
background-color: red;
border-radius: 50%;
}
</style>

В коде выше мы установили размеры нашего круга (200×200 пикселей), задали ему красный цвет фона и добавили свойство border-radius, устанавливающее радиус скругления элемента равным 50%, чтобы превратить прямоугольник в круг.

Теперь добавим наш круг на веб-страницу:


<div class="circle"></div>

Это и есть весь код, необходимый для создания круга с помощью CSS. Просто сохраните файл с расширением .html и откройте его в браузере, чтобы увидеть результат.

Вы также можете настроить внешний вид и размеры круга, внося изменения в CSS-код. Например, поменяйте значения width и height, чтобы увеличить или уменьшить размер круга, или измените значение background-color, чтобы изменить его цвет.

Теперь вы знаете, как создать круг с помощью CSS. Этот простой способ может быть полезен для добавления интересного дизайна на вашу веб-страницу.

Использование SVG для создания круга в HTML

Для создания круга с использованием SVG в HTML нужно использовать элемент <circle>. Этот элемент принимает несколько атрибутов, таких как радиус, координаты центра и цвет.

Ниже приведен пример кода, который создает круг с радиусом 50 пикселей и центром в точке (100, 100):






В этом примере cx и cy задают координаты центра круга, а r задает его радиус. Атрибут fill определяет цвет круга.

Также можно использовать другие атрибуты, чтобы изменить внешний вид круга. Например, атрибут stroke позволяет задать цвет контура, а stroke-width — его толщину.

SVG предоставляет широкий набор возможностей для создания и настройки графики, включая круги. Поэтому SVG является мощным инструментом для создания различных элементов в HTML, в том числе и кругов.

Программирование кругов с помощью JavaScript

Для создания круга с помощью JavaScript необходимо использовать функции рисования, доступные в стандартных библиотеках JavaScript, таких как Canvas или SVG. С помощью этих функций можно установить радиус, координаты центра круга и другие параметры, чтобы получить нужную форму круга.

Пример кода для создания круга с использованием Canvas:


// Получение контекста рисования для Canvas
var canvas = document.getElementById("myCanvas");
var ctx = canvas.getContext("2d");
// Установка параметров круга
var centerX = canvas.width / 2;
var centerY = canvas.height / 2;
var radius = 50;
var fillColor = "#ff0000";
// Нарисовать круг
ctx.beginPath();
ctx.arc(centerX, centerY, radius, 0, 2 * Math.PI, false);
ctx.fillStyle = fillColor;
ctx.fill();
ctx.closePath();

Результатом выполнения этого кода будет круг радиусом 50 пикселей, с красным цветом заливки, на веб-странице. Координаты центра круга устанавливаются как половина ширины и половина высоты элемента Canvas.

Также, с помощью JavaScript можно создавать анимированные круги, изменяя параметры круга во времени с использованием функций таймера или фреймов анимации.

Лучшие практики для создания кругов в HTML

Создание кругов в HTML может быть достигнуто различными способами, и существует несколько лучших практик, которые можно следовать. При создании круга в HTML, следует учесть несколько ключевых аспектов.

Использование CSS:

Одним из самых популярных способов создания кругов в HTML является использование CSS. Для этого можно воспользоваться свойством «border-radius» и задать значение «50%». Это обеспечит равные радиусы на всех сторонах элемента и создаст круглую форму.

Использование SVG:

Кроме CSS, можно использовать SVG (масштабируемый векторный графический формат), чтобы создать круг в HTML. SVG позволяет более гибко настраивать форму, размер и цвет круга. Для создания круга в SVG, можно использовать элемент ««, определить его координаты, радиус и цвет.

Использование JavaScript:

Если нужно добавить интерактивность кругу, можно использовать JavaScript для создания кругов в HTML. Например, можно использовать Canvas API, чтобы нарисовать круг на холсте с заданными параметрами.

При создании круга в HTML, важно помнить о доступности и поддержке этих методов в разных браузерах. Использование CSS чаще всего является наиболее предпочтительным вариантом, так как CSS хорошо поддерживается большинством современных браузеров.

Таким образом, при выборе метода создания круга в HTML, следует руководствоваться конкретными требованиями проекта и обеспечивать совместимость с различными браузерами.

Оцените статью